Need for Client Server Computing-Client/Server (C/S) architecture includes running the application on multiple machines in which every machine with its component software tackles only a part of the job. Client machine is mainly a PC or a workstation that gives presentation services & the appropriate computing, connectivity & interfaces while the server machine gives database services, connectivity & computing services to multiple users. Both client machines & server machines are connected to the similar network. While the number of users grows, client machines can be added to the network whereas as the load on the database server enhances more servers can be connected by the network. Therefore, client-server combination is a scalable combination. Server machines are more powerful machines database services to multiple client requests.
The client-server systems are connected by the network. This network require not only be the Local Area Network (LAN). It can also be the Wide Area Network across multiple cities. The client & server machines communicate by standard application program interfaces (known as API), and remote procedure calls (RPC). The language by which RDBMS based C/S environment communicate is the structured query language (SQL).
